  • Abstract
    In mobile computing environments, there is an implicit assumption that the server is able to broadcast consistent data to mobile clients. This assumption may not be valid. In this paper, we formulate broadcasting data at the server as a broadcast transaction which reads the entire database in a consistent way before broadcasting data in a broadcast cycle. This issue is not trivial as the broadcast transaction will create high interference to normal update transactions at the server. Some algorithms proposed by previous studies on reading the entire databases could be candidates to solving the problem. However, we found that those algorithms are inadequate in handling update transactions correctly. Hence we devise a new algorithm, called the read-white set test to resolve such problems and minimize the interference to normal update transactions during reading process of the entire database for data broadcasting.
